At Babcock we're working to create a safe and secure world, together, and if you join us, you can play your part as a Lead Finance Business Partner at our Devonport Royal Dockyard site.

The role involves:

  • Driving financial governance, control, and business performance across a complex and dynamic organisation.
  • Combining technical accounting expertise with strategic influence, partnering with senior leaders to strengthen financial controls, improve reporting processes, and support critical business decision-making.
  • Ensuring robust financial stewardship and operational excellence within a sector that delivers essential support to defence, engineering, and national infrastructure programmes.
  • Leading financial governance, internal controls, and compliance activities to strengthen the control environment across the business.
  • Managing internal and external audits, acting as the primary point of contact and ensuring actions are delivered effectively.
  • Reviewing month-end reporting, financial results, journals, and accounting transactions to ensure accuracy and compliance.
  • Providing technical accounting guidance and support to finance teams, helping interpret financial reporting standards and requirements.
  • Driving finance transformation, process improvement, automation initiatives, and stakeholder engagement to enhance business performance.

This role is full time, 35 hours per week and provides hybrid working arrangements.

Essential experience:

  • Strong technical accounting experience gained within practice, audit, or a complex commercial environment, including knowledge of financial reporting standards and IFRS 15.
  • Proven ability to manage multiple priorities, work independently, and deliver high-quality outcomes within demanding deadlines.
  • Excellent stakeholder management skills with experience influencing senior leaders and working across large organisations.
  • Advanced analytical, financial modelling, and communication skills with the ability to translate complex financial information into actionable insights.
  • Demonstrable problem-solving capability, commercial awareness, adaptability, and a collaborative approach to leadership.

Qualifications:

  • Essential ACA, ACCA, or equivalent professional accounting qualification.
  • Desirable experience supporting finance transformation, governance improvement, or audit leadership initiatives.

Security Clearance:

The successful candidate must be a sole UK National who is able to achieve and maintain Security Check (SC) security clearance for this role.
